Undergraduate Certificate in Advanced Techniques in Offline Algorithm Design
Earn an Undergraduate Certificate in advanced offline algorithm design techniques to enhance problem-solving skills and optimize computational efficiency.
Undergraduate Certificate in Advanced Techniques in Offline Algorithm Design
Programme Overview
The Undergraduate Certificate in Advanced Techniques in Offline Algorithm Design is designed for students with a foundational understanding of computer science and a keen interest in developing sophisticated algorithms for complex problems. This program delves into advanced algorithmic techniques, focusing on the design and analysis of algorithms that operate offline, meaning they can process all input data in advance and produce a solution in a preprocessing phase. The curriculum includes topics such as computational geometry, graph algorithms, dynamic programming, and randomized algorithms, providing a robust theoretical and practical foundation.
Learners in this program will develop a deep understanding of algorithm design principles and learn to apply these principles to real-world problems. Specific skills and knowledge gained include proficiency in algorithm analysis, the ability to design efficient algorithms for a variety of computational tasks, and expertise in implementing and optimizing algorithms for offline processing. Additionally, students will learn to evaluate the trade-offs between preprocessing time and query time, and they will gain experience in using advanced data structures and techniques to solve complex problems.
This program significantly enhances career prospects in fields such as data science, software engineering, and research, where advanced algorithmic techniques are crucial. Graduates will be well-equipped to tackle challenges in areas such as network optimization, bioinformatics, and machine learning. The skills acquired can lead to roles in algorithm development, system design, and data analysis, enabling professionals to contribute effectively to industries that rely on sophisticated algorithms for efficient and effective data processing.
What You'll Learn
The Undergraduate Certificate in Advanced Techniques in Offline Algorithm Design is an intensive, one-year programme designed for students and professionals eager to master cutting-edge algorithms and their applications in real-world scenarios. This program equips learners with the skills to design and analyze advanced algorithms for offline processing, which are critical for fields like data science, artificial intelligence, and software engineering.
Key topics include algorithmic foundations, advanced data structures, computational complexity, and specialized algorithm techniques such as graph algorithms, dynamic programming, and approximation algorithms. Students will engage in hands-on projects and case studies that simulate real-world challenges, enhancing their problem-solving skills and preparing them for professional environments.
Graduates of this programme are well-prepared to tackle complex data analysis tasks, optimize software systems, and innovate in algorithmic solutions. Career opportunities span various sectors, including tech companies, research institutions, and government agencies, where the ability to develop efficient and effective algorithms is in high demand. Whether pursuing further education or entering the workforce, this programme provides a solid foundation to excel in a rapidly evolving technological landscape.
Programme Highlights
Industry-Aligned Curriculum
Developed with industry leaders for job-ready skills
Globally Recognised Certificate
Recognised by employers across 180+ countries
Flexible Online Learning
Study at your own pace with lifetime access
Instant Access
Start learning immediately, no application process
Constantly Updated Content
Latest industry trends and best practices
Career Advancement
87% report measurable career progression within 6 months
Topics Covered
- Problem Formulation: Introduces how to define and structure complex problems for algorithmic solutions.: Algorithm Complexity Analysis: Teaches methods to analyze and evaluate the efficiency of algorithms.
- Graph Algorithms: Focuses on designing and applying algorithms for graph problems.: Dynamic Programming Techniques: Covers the use of dynamic programming to solve optimization problems.
- Approximation Algorithms: Explores algorithms that provide near-optimal solutions to computationally hard problems.: Heuristics and Metaheuristics: Introduces heuristic methods and advanced search techniques for solving problems.
Everything Included in Your Enrolment
Here is what you get when you enrol with LSBR London
Key Facts
Audience: Undergraduate students, professionals seeking advanced skills
Prerequisites: Bachelor's degree, foundational knowledge in algorithms
Outcomes: Advanced algorithm design, problem-solving expertise, practical project experience
Ready to advance your career?
Join thousands of professionals who have transformed their careers with LSBR London. Enrol today and start learning immediately.
Why This Course
Enhance Expertise: Gaining an Undergraduate Certificate in Advanced Techniques in Offline Algorithm Design allows professionals to deepen their understanding of complex algorithmic principles, improving their ability to solve intricate problems efficiently. This specialization can be particularly valuable for those in data science, artificial intelligence, and software engineering roles, where advanced algorithm design is crucial.
Career Advancement: This certification can accelerate career progression by making professionals more competitive in the job market. Employers often seek candidates with specialized skills in algorithm design, and holding such a certificate can distinguish candidates, leading to more opportunities for advancement and higher salaries.
Practical Application: The program focuses on practical application, teaching students how to apply advanced techniques in real-world scenarios. This hands-on experience is invaluable for professionals looking to innovate and improve existing systems, enhancing their impact and value to their organizations.
Networking Opportunities: Participating in a certificate program provides access to a network of professionals and educators who share a similar passion for algorithm design. These connections can lead to collaborations, mentorship, and job referrals, broadening professional horizons and career prospects.
"This programme gave me the confidence and credentials to secure a senior role. Highly recommend LSBR London."
— Sarah M., United Kingdom
Course Brochure
Download our comprehensive course brochure with all details
Sample Certificate
Preview the certificate you'll receive upon successful completion of this program.
Get Course Info
Receive the full course guide, pricing details, and enrolment instructions directly in your inbox.
Check your inbox!
Course details have been sent to your email.
Get Your Employer to Sponsor This Programme
Many employers offer professional development budgets. We make it easy for your company to invest in your growth with corporate invoicing and bulk enrolment options.
Email Template for Your Manager
Dear [Manager's Name],
I would like to request sponsorship for the Undergraduate Certificate in Advanced Techniques in Offline Algorithm Design programme offered by LSBR London - Executive Education.
The programme costs $99 (one-time) and can be completed in 3-4 weeks alongside my regular duties.
Key benefits to our team:
- Immediately applicable skills
- Globally recognised certificate
- Corporate invoice available
Best regards,
[Your Name]
What People Say About Us
Hear from our students about their experience with the Undergraduate Certificate in Advanced Techniques in Offline Algorithm Design at LSBR London - Executive Education.
Oliver Davies
United Kingdom"The course provided an in-depth look at advanced offline algorithm design techniques, which significantly enhanced my problem-solving skills and prepared me for real-world challenges. Gaining a deeper understanding of these algorithms has opened up new career opportunities in data analysis and software development."
Wei Ming Tan
Singapore"This course has been incredibly valuable, equipping me with advanced techniques that are directly applicable in the tech industry. It has not only deepened my understanding of offline algorithm design but also opened up new career opportunities in data analysis and algorithmic development."
Mei Ling Wong
Singapore"The course structure is meticulously organized, providing a clear path from foundational concepts to advanced techniques, which greatly enhances understanding and retention. The comprehensive content not only covers theoretical aspects but also delves into real-world applications, significantly boosting my ability to apply these techniques in practical scenarios."
Your Path to Certification
Four simple steps from enrolment to your globally recognised certificate
Enrol Online
Complete your enrolment in under 2 minutes with secure checkout
Start Learning
Get instant access to all course materials and start at your own pace
Complete Modules
Work through the curriculum with expert support available throughout
Get Certified
Receive your LSBR London certificate recognised across 180+ countries
LSBR London by the Numbers
Join a global community of professionals advancing their careers
Students Enrolled
Countries Represented
Average Rating
Career Progression
Join Thousands Who Transformed Their Careers
Our graduates consistently report measurable career growth and professional advancement after completing their programmes.
Still deciding?
Join 23,000+ professionals who advanced their careers. Enroll today and start learning immediately.
Enroll NowSecure payment • Instant access • Certificate included